Oliver Boberg is a German artist known for his work in photography and video. Born in Herten in 1965, he studied art history at the University of Würzburg before attending the Academy of Fine Arts Nuremberg to study painting from 1986 to 1993. Since the late 1980s, Boberg has been recognized for creating small-scale models of urban settings and architectural sites, which he then photographs in a way that minimizes their model quality, creating 'constructed realities.' His work explores themes of memory, perception, and the illusionistic apparatus of photography. He currently lives and works in Fürth, Germany.[1,2,3]
